For Love and Lemons teams with Raye footwear for collaboration

Los Angeles - After pairing with fashion brands such as Nasty Gal, Free People, and Jackie Aiche; For Love & Lemons has retailed various creative collaborations. In a new duo partnership, the Los Angeles-based brand is teaming with shoe design house Raye for a limited capsule collection.

Although known more for its floral and lace apparel and lingerie, the brand has decided to venture into footwear. This serves as For Love & Lemon’s first time releasing an exclusive footwear line. The collaboration is heavily influenced by the upcoming season and for the woman “on-the-go.” “We wanted to create a capsule collection together that spoke tot he jet-setting girl who is already planning her summer getaways,” Laura Hall, co-founder of For Love & Lemons, told Footwear News. With this inspiration in mind, the collection was designed to be worn from day-to-night with versatile looks that include “vacation essentials.”

The collection will be retailed through online outlet Revolve and will serve as the brand’s spring 2015 collection. The line will offer women’s shoewear including three different styles: flats, heels, and platform heels. The colors are all within a feminine, classic palette with muted nudes and traditional opaques. The collection varies in price from 198 to 225, as reported by Footwear News. The collection includes delicate fine points including ties, heels, suede materials, and leather detailing. The entire collection will be available via revolve.com starting Thursday, April 14.
